Lycon

Lycon may refer to:

  • Lycon, a son of King Hippocoon of Sparta in Greek mythology
  • Lycon, a prosecutor in the trial of Socrates mentioned in Plato's dialogue, the Apology
  • Lyco of Iasos (4th century BC) Pythagorean philosopher
  • Lyco of Troas (3rd century BC) Peripatetic philosopher
  • Asyut, Egypt, a city whose Latin name was Lycon
